You can vote in the state you last resided in or even the place you feel is 'home' in the US. I still participate in Oregon elections, for example. http://travel.state.gov/content/passports/english/abroad/leg... I don't know the details for people who have never lived in the US, but they are entitled to vote, being citizens. Being forced to pay taxes is an unwelcome burden with few benefits, but you can vote if you live abroad. |
